Aluminium

When it is about French doors, there are many different materials to pick from. They were traditionally constructed using uPVC or timber, but aluminium offers a stylish alternative that is robust and secure. It is also more energy efficient, meaning you can have a warmer house in the winter and a cooler one in the summer.

Aluminium is an incredibly versatile material that can be cut into a variety of sizes and shapes. It is a popular material for doors and windows because it can be coloured in a variety of ways, so you can tailor the colour to suit your property's aesthetics. This is especially important when it comes to double doors for exterior use, which are usually seen from the street.

Aluminium is also a light material, making it easier to open and close than heavier alternatives. It is also a safer option, since it is less difficult for a burglar to open the doors. It is also very durable, which is ideal for back and front doors that are exposed to the elements.

Another benefit of aluminium is that it is 40 times stronger than uPVC and can endure the rigors of British weather. It won't twist or expand if exposed to elements. It can be cleaned quickly with warm water and mild detergent. It's also a great insulation, keeping your home at a comfortable temperature, and also reducing the cost of heating. Unlike uPVC which requires regular cleaning and application of weather-proof paint, aluminium requires little maintenance. This makes it an ideal option for busy homeowners.

French doors were invented in the 17th century to let more light into homes. They incorporated many of the architectural elements that were popular in the French Renaissance, and became a popular door style across Europe. The doors have one mullion that separates the two panels. They are commonly used in homes and apartments to connect living spaces with the outside.
